Transaction 39983e34ddc13977005b3c11f5718bb12a44ea729099cce5d40ed524a7d76f04
1 Input
1 Output
-
39983e34ddc13977005b3c11f5718bb12a44ea729099cce5d40ed524a7d76f04:0
- value
- 500002828
- script pubkey
- OP_0 OP_PUSHBYTES_20 64581a2d3135e2d53cb7b5532fc67033b4467f63
- address
- bc1qv3vp5tf3xh3d209hk4fjl3nsxw6yvlmrmerrnv